LABOUR CONDITIONS IN HONG KONG

Your reference

CON/EPH

Our reference CRE 50419

Date 14 September 1978

Thank you for your letter of 31 August letting us know of the rumbles of dissatisfaction still lingering on over Mr Cryer's remarks in the House on 24 July. We discussed this at the time with the Foreign Office who told us that Mr Cryer had not agreed to issue any statement explaining these remarks but that he was expected to write to Lord Goronwy-Roberts.

We and the Foreign Office have now seen your further letter of 7 September, enclosing one from the President of the Chinese Manufacturers Association to The Times. I enclose a copy of a letter I have now sent to HKGD, FCO and will keep you informed of the outcome.
